Sacs maillard 600 bearing cone from 86 TREK
Looking for a "sealed" bearing cone for an old (80's) Sachs Maillard front axle. By "sealed" it implies that there is a cup incorporated into the cone for Grease retention (and dirt prevention) similar to the press-fit cups that seem to be more common in most other axle cones.
If anyone knows of a source. I need at least one. I am about to crack the rear and see what's going on in there and am hoping its not scored like the front one was. (Looks like something hard like sand got in and created a 1/4" pitting score right on the bearing surface)
